It can Protect Your Property
Professionals know the importance of landscape design, and one of the most important functions of landscape design is to maintain your property’s integrity. Proper landscaping will protect your backyard from erosion. This is especially important for people with hilly backyards or with houses built on a slope.

It’s Not Functional
Landscaping should also be planned with functionality in mind. If you can’t enjoy your backyard because of the pounding sun or heavy winds, this can all be fixed with landscaping. Landscaping can also be used to create a barrier for sound, or if you need more privacy.
It can even be used to reduce your energy bills. A carefully placed tree can block most of the afternoon sun from penetrating the house. This will both make the house more comfortable and reduce strain on your AC.
You also have to think about your front yard. How inviting is it? Do you have trouble finding your way or constantly trip over stairs and other elements when you walk up the entrance after dark? Then, you might want to add some lighting or rearrange some elements to make it easier to navigate.
